-----BEGIN PGP SIGNED MESSAGE----- Hash: SHA256 =========================================================================== AUSCERT External Security Bulletin Redistribution ESB-2019.0737 IBM Security Bulletin: Multiple vulnerabilities in IBM SDK, Java Technology Edition affect IBM Operational Decision Manager 8 March 2019 =========================================================================== AusCERT Security Bulletin Summary --------------------------------- Product: IBM Operational Decision Manager (ODM) Publisher: IBM Operating System: Windows UNIX variants (UNIX, Linux, OSX) Impact/Access: Modify Arbitrary Files -- Remote/Unauthenticated Denial of Service -- Remote/Unauthenticated Resolution: Patch/Upgrade CVE Names: CVE-2018-3180 CVE-2018-3139 Reference: ASB-2018.0290 ESB-2019.0589 ESB-2019.0568 ESB-2019.0472 Original Bulletin: http://www.ibm.com/support/docview.wss?uid=ibm10874816 - --------------------------BEGIN INCLUDED TEXT-------------------- Multiple vulnerabilities in IBM SDK, Java Technology Edition affect IBM Operational Decision Manager Product: IBM Operational Decision Management Software version: 8.5, 8.6, 8.7, 8.8, 8.9, 8.10 Operating system(s): Platform Independent Reference #: 0874816 Security Bulletin Summary There are multiple vulnerabilities in IBM SDK Java Technology Edition, Version 7 and 8 that is used by IBM Operational Decision Manager (ODM). These issues were disclosed as part of the IBM Java SDK updates in October 2018. Vulnerability Details If you run your own Java code using the IBM Java Runtime delivered with this product, you should evaluate your code to determine whether the complete list of vulnerabilities are applicable to your code. For a complete list of vulnerabilities please refer to the link for "IBM Java SDK Security Bulletin" located in the "References" section for more information. CVEID: CVE-2018-3139 DESCRIPTION: An unspecified vulnerability in Oracle Java SE related to the Java SE, Java SE Embedded Networking component could allow an unauthenticated attacker to obtain sensitive information resulting in a low confidentiality impact using unknown attack vectors. CVSS Base Score: 3.1 CVSS Temporal Score: See https://exchange.xforce.ibmcloud.com/vulnerabilities/ 151455 for the current score CVSS Environmental Score*: Undefined CVSS Vector: (CVSS:3.0/AV:N/AC:H/PR:N/UI:R/S:U/C:L/I:N/A:N) CVEID: CVE-2018-3180 DESCRIPTION: An unspecified vulnerability in Oracle Java SE related to the Java SE, Java SE Embedded, JRockit JSSE component could allow an unauthenticated attacker to cause low confidentiality impact, low integrity impact, and low availability impact. CVSS Base Score: 5.6 CVSS Temporal Score: See https://exchange.xforce.ibmcloud.com/vulnerabilities/ 151497 for the current score CVSS Environmental Score*: Undefined CVSS Vector: (CVSS:3.0/AV:N/AC:H/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:L/A:L) Affected Products and Versions o IBM Operational Decision Manager v8.6 o IBM Operational Decision Manager v8.7 o IBM Operational Decision Manager v8.8 o IBM Operational Decision Manager v8.9 o IBM Operational Decision Manager v8.10 Remediation/Fixes IBM recommends upgrading to a fixed, supported version/release/platform of the product: o IBM SDK, Java Technology Edition, Version 7 Service Refresh 10Fix Pack 35and subsequent releases o IBM SDK, Java Technology Edition, Version 8 Service Refresh 5Fix Pack 25and subsequent releases Select the following interim fix to upgrade your JDK based on your version of the product and operating system: IBM Operational Decision Manager v8.6: IBM Operational Decision Manager v8.7: IBM Operational Decision Manager v8.8: Interim fix for APAR RS03231 is available from IBM Fix Central : 8.6.0.0-WS-ODM_JDK7-<OS>- IF006 IBM Operational Decision Manager v8.8: IBM Operational Decision Manager v8.9: IBM Operational Decision Manager v8.10: Interim fix for APAR RS03231 is available from IBM Fix Central : 8.8.0.0-WS-ODM_JDK8-<OS>- IF006 ForIBM WebSphere Operational Decision Management v7.1, v7.5, v8.0, v8.5 IBM recommends upgrading to a fixed supported version.
